Strategies for Effective Meetings: Enhancing Productivity and Engagement

Crafting the Perfect Meeting Agenda
An effective meeting begins long before participants gather around the conference table. It starts with a carefully crafted agenda. This agenda functions not just as a schedule but as a blueprint for productivity, outlining the objectives and goals of the meeting. This anticipation of what will be discussed helps participants arrive prepared and focused. Consider the agenda a roadmap, ensuring all relevant topics are addressed without diversions. A structured agenda minimizes time wasted on irrelevant discussions and emphasizes clarity and direction. Finding the proper environment is another crucial factor. Timing Is Everything: Managing Meeting Duration
Meeting fatigue is a common hurdle when sessions extend longer than planned. Carefully managing the duration is essential to ensure that discussions remain productive throughout. Allocating sufficient time for each agenda item without dragging it out unnecessarily is a balancing act that requires foresight and discipline. Consider the cognitive load of participants; shorter, more focused meetings often garner better results than drawn-out sessions.
Initiating meetings with a strict timeline and sticking to it can prevent drift and maintain clarity. Designate a timekeeper or use digital resources to alert participants about the remaining time for every topic, ensuring discussions stay focused. It respects everyone’s time and demonstrates effective leadership and meeting management skills.
Preparation is Key
Preparation is the bedrock of a productive meeting. It involves more than sending out invitations; it requires providing all necessary materials well in advance. Ensure that participants are given sufficient time to examine relevant documents, reports, and data, allowing them to engage meaningfully in the discussion. A well-prepared team can explore topics in greater depth and often more efficiently.
Encouraging participants to come equipped with questions or key points to discuss can further enrich the meeting. This proactive approach transforms meetings from rote recitations into dynamic forums where ideas are actively exchanged. Fostering this environment of preparedness nurtures productivity and a more profound commitment from all involved parties.
Utilizing Technology Wisely
In our increasingly digital world, leveraging technology can transform meetings into highly productive exchanges. Whether through video conferencing tools that connect remote teams or collaborative software that allows for real-time document editing, technology should be used to streamline rather than complicate. Platforms that offer intuitive interfaces and robust functionality can enhance meeting efficiency through streamlined communications and collaborative synergy.
Resources provide valuable insights on integrating digital tools effectively for organizations looking to harness the power of technology. Thoughtfully implemented technology can reduce the friction often associated with large or complex meetings and ensure more meaningful engagement.
Staying on Topic: The Role of a Facilitator
A facilitator often serves as the linchpin of a successful meeting, guiding discussions and maintaining a clear focus. This role involves more than just opening and closing the meeting; it requires managing the pacing and ensuring that all voices are heard. A good facilitator can balance opening the floor for discussion while keeping participants engaged.
They are critical in steering conversations away from tangential topics and back to the agenda, thus saving time and energy. Furthermore, the facilitator can summarize key points and decisions, providing clarity and ensuring that all attendees leave with a strong understanding of meeting outcomes.
Encouraging Active Participation and Engagement
Engagement is not just about getting people to speak but ensuring that they feel their contributions are valued. It necessitates establishing a secure and welcoming atmosphere where people feel comfortable expressing their opinions freely. Techniques such as roundtable discussions, where each attendee can voice their ideas, can significantly enhance engagement.
Smaller breakout sessions can foster deeper discussions on specific topics and engage quieter team members, creating diverse perspectives. The goal is cultivating an environment where dialogue flourishes, leading to more innovative solutions and a stronger team dynamic.
The Importance of Follow-Up
No meeting is truly complete until there is a follow-up plan. It involves documenting key decisions and actionable items and assigning responsibilities with deadlines. Follow-up communication typically includes sharing these minutes and responsibilities with all participants, reinforcing what was accomplished and what remains to be done. An efficient follow-up closes the loop on discussions and provides continuity, ensuring that momentum is not lost post-meeting. It emphasizes the accountability of all participants and ensures that meeting discussions translate into actionable and measurable outcomes.
Effective Communication: The Heart of Successful Meetings
Effective communication is at the core of every productive meeting. This goes beyond simply talking and involves active listening, empathizing, and responding. Techniques such as paraphrasing and summarizing can confirm understanding among participants, reducing miscommunication and conflict. Resources provide further strategies for honed communication skills in the workplace. Fostering an environment of clear and open communication boosts productivity and creates more substantial, united teams that can tackle challenges collaboratively.

Why the FTSE 100 Matters to Global Markets
The FTSE 100 index tracks the market capitalization of the 100 largest companies listed on the London Stock Exchange, spanning sectors from energy and finance to consumer staples and healthcare. Movements in the FTSE 100 often signal broader economic trends:
-
Economic Barometer: A rising FTSE 100 generally reflects positive corporate earnings and healthy GDP growth.
-
Currency Fluctuations: Since many constituents earn revenue abroad, forex rates play a pivotal role in share valuations.
-
Investor Confidence: Shifts in the index reveal sentiment around everything from interest-rate policy to geopolitical events.

Unpacking IT Support Essentials for Small Businesses

Introduction
IT support has become indispensable in today’s fast-paced digital world. With the rapid integration of technology into every facet of business operations—from customer relationship management to inventory tracking—having a reliable IT support system is crucial. IT support ensures businesses can navigate technical challenges seamlessly, facilitating uninterrupted operations and enhanced productivity. It is not merely about solving technical glitches; it’s a pivotal service that binds various technological elements into a cohesive force, boosting business growth.
Emphasizing the broader role of small business IT support, it becomes clear that its contribution extends beyond troubleshooting and repair. IT support becomes a strategic partner in elevating business performance by enabling businesses to adopt efficient data management techniques, ensuring robust cybersecurity measures, and overseeing seamless network systems. With proactive monitoring and rapid troubleshooting, IT professionals help minimize downtime and maintain business continuity. Additionally, they provide scalable technology solutions that adapt to a company’s growing needs, ensuring long-term efficiency and competitiveness.
The Core Components of IT Support
Effective IT support encapsulates several vital components, each playing a pivotal role in maintaining the integrity and efficiency of business operations:
- Technical Assistance and Troubleshooting: Rapid response to software and hardware issues minimizes downtime, ensuring business continuity. By diagnosing problems swiftly and implementing immediate solutions, technical support helps uphold the operational tempo without significant setbacks or delays.
- Network Security: With rising cybercrime incidents, safeguarding sensitive company and customer data becomes paramount. An efficient small business IT support system deploys comprehensive security protocols that prevent unauthorized access, safeguard against breaches, and protect business data integrity.
- Data Management and Storage: Efficient organization and secure storage of business information facilitate easy retrieval and utilization when required, ultimately streamlining decision-making processes. Proper data management practices protect important data and optimize its accessibility and usability.
Identifying the Right IT Support Services
Choosing the right IT support service entails a nuanced understanding of various offerings to make an informed decision for your business. Here’s a simplified breakdown to help guide that process:
- Assess your specific business needs: Align the selection of IT support services with your immediate operational needs and long-term strategic objectives. Understanding what your business uniquely requires in IT support is crucial, as it allows you to seek services that align perfectly with your operational model.
- Evaluate potential IT support providers: Research and compare providers based on their industry reputation, service range, customer testimonials, and pricing models. This comparative evaluation ensures your chosen provider can deliver reliable, high-quality support without straining your budget.
- Consider scalability for future growth: Opt for IT services that demonstrate the flexibility to evolve alongside your business, accommodating increased demand and adopting emerging technologies.
Managed IT Services vs. In-House IT Teams
Small businesses often decide between employing managed IT services and maintaining an in-house IT team. Managed IT services bring specialized expertise and resources at a possibly lower cost, allowing businesses to access a wider range of solutions without the overhead associated with a dedicated staff. In contrast, an in-house team offers a depth of personalization and tailored solutions, deeply understanding the unique intricacies of the business network. Each model has advantages, and the choice hinges on assessing your business environment, resource availability, and long-term goals.
The Role of Cybersecurity in IT Support
As cyber threats grow increasingly sophisticated, the significance of an entrenched cybersecurity strategy within IT support cannot be understated. Businesses face several potential threats, from data breaches to ransomware attacks, emphasizing the necessity for stringent security measures. Effective cybersecurity practices include conducting regular security audits, training employees on security protocols, and implementing next-generation threat detection systems. These measures mitigate the risk of potential breaches, ensuring business data remains secure and confidential.
Adopting Cloud Solutions for Improved Efficiency
Cloud-based IT support offers numerous advantages, especially for small businesses eager to optimize their operational efficacy. Cloud solutions’ scalability and cost-efficiency mean that businesses can easily adjust their IT resources based on current demand without hefty investment in additional infrastructure. This flexibility is invaluable for small businesses looking to maintain high productivity levels amidst fluctuating market conditions.
Successful IT Support Integration: Real-Life Examples
Real-life examples underscore the transformative impact of effective IT support implementation. Consider a local bakery stepping up its game by enhancing its online ordering system’s security and efficiency. This improvement led to a remarkable 30% sales increase by providing a seamless customer internet service experience. Another small business, a boutique digital agency, adopted advanced data management systems through IT support, significantly boosting project turnaround time and enhancing client satisfaction. Such success stories illuminate the tangible benefits of robust IT strategies.
Future-Ready IT Strategies
The rapid evolution of technology necessitates businesses’ preemptive adoption of future-ready IT strategies. Being ahead means integrating current technologies and building a foundation adaptable to potential future advancements. Businesses prepared to embrace new technological trends will thrive in competitive markets. Thus, fostering a continual learning and adaptation culture is essential for sustaining business success amidst ever-increasing technological advancements.
